Tim Tebow, former Heisman Trophy-winning quarterback, has reached out to Arch Manning, offering advice amid Manning's challenging start as a Texas star. Tebow encouraged Manning to focus on playing for the love of the game rather than succumbing to pressure. Manning, the nephew of NFL legends Peyton and Eli Manning, was the top prospect in the class of 2023 and has been under significant scrutiny following his debut as a starter. Despite the pressure, Tebow emphasized the importance of enjoying the game and not striving for perfection.
